Naval Forces in Western Mindanao intercepted red onions smuggled into Zamboanga City.
Bagong Calarian, Zamboanga City- Naval Forces Western Mindanao takes the lead in the success of intercepting one van and one watercraft containing thousands of bags of imported red onions in Varadero de Cawit, Brgy. Cawit, Zamboanga City.
On January 23, 2023, the NFWM, together with the Philippine Coast Guard, Marine Battalion Landing Team-11, the Intelligence Operatives of Western Mindanao, JTF Zamboanga, and the Bureau of Customs District Zamboanga, successfully intercepted one ISUZU close van loaded with more or less 3,000 bags of smuggled red onions. Likewise, another watercraft, marked as MJ MARISA, was loaded with more or less 8,000 mesh bags of the same items. Each bag weighs four kilos, which sums up to approximately 44,000 kilos of smuggled onions that were seized.
On the other hand, a watercraft named ML ZHARY, which was loaded with more or less 300 drums of smuggled petroleum, oil, and lubricant (POL) products, was subjected to Visit, Board, Search, and Seizure (VBSS) by the joint elements in the vicinity of Barangay Cawit.
The involved vehicle and watercraft and the smuggled items were held and are still subjected to proper inventory before their turn-over to the appropriate agency for proper disposition.
